Kobelco SK210-6E Fault Code 1-2: Complete Diagnostic Guide
What is Kobelco SK210-6E Fault Code 1-2?
Fault Code 1-2 on the Kobelco SK210-6E indicates a malfunction in the engine overheat sensor circuit or an actual engine overheat condition. This code is triggered when the Engine Control Module (ECM) detects abnormal voltage readings from the coolant temperature sensor or when coolant temperature exceeds safe operating thresholds (typically above 105°C/221°F).
This fault is critical for the SK210-6E because prolonged operation under overheat conditions can cause severe damage to the Isuzu 6BG1 engine, including head gasket failure, cylinder head warping, and premature engine wear. The ECM may initiate protective measures, including power derate or automatic shutdown, to prevent catastrophic engine damage.
Common Symptoms
When Code 1-2 is active, operators typically experience:
- Engine overheat warning light illuminated on the instrument cluster (red temperature indicator)
- Audible alarm sounding continuously from the cab
- Automatic engine power reduction (derate mode) limiting hydraulic performance
- Visible coolant temperature gauge reading in the red zone
- Possible coolant leaks or steam visible from the engine compartment
- Engine may enter automatic shutdown mode if temperature continues rising
Potential Causes
The most common technical causes for Code 1-2 on used SK210-6E excavators include:
- Faulty coolant temperature sensor (common failure point after 5,000+ operating hours)
- Damaged sensor wiring harness particularly where it routes near the engine block mounting points
- Low coolant level due to leaking radiator, hoses, or water pump seals
- Clogged radiator core from debris accumulation (especially common in dusty environments)
- Malfunctioning thermostat stuck in closed position preventing coolant circulation
- Failed cooling fan or damaged fan clutch not engaging properly
- Corroded electrical connectors at the temperature sensor (typical in high-humidity environments)
- ECM calibration issues or internal ECM faults (less common)
How to Troubleshoot and Fix Code 1-2
Step 1: Initial Visual Inspection Check coolant level in both the radiator and overflow tank when the engine is cold. Inspect all hoses, radiator, and water pump for visible leaks or damage. On used excavators, pay special attention to corroded hose clamps and cracked rubber coolant lines that deteriorate with age.
Step 2: Sensor Circuit Testing Using a digital multimeter, test the coolant temperature sensor resistance. Disconnect the sensor connector and measure resistance across the sensor terminals. At 20°C (68°F), resistance should be approximately 2,300-2,700 ohms. Compare readings against Kobelco specifications. Inspect the sensor harness for chafing where it contacts the engine block—a common wear point on SK210-6E models.
Step 3: Electrical Connector Inspection Examine the three-pin connector at the temperature sensor for corrosion, bent pins, or moisture intrusion. Clean contacts with electrical contact cleaner and apply dielectric grease. Check connector voltage: with ignition on and sensor disconnected, you should see approximately 5 volts reference voltage from the ECM.
Step 4: Cooling System Functional Test Start the engine and monitor coolant circulation. Verify the thermostat opens at proper temperature (typically 82°C/180°F) by feeling upper radiator hose temperature. Confirm the cooling fan engages when temperature rises. Inspect the radiator core for blockage—on used machines, compressed fins and internal scale buildup significantly reduce cooling efficiency.
Step 5: Component Replacement and Verification If sensor tests fail specifications, replace the coolant temperature sensor (Kobelco part number YN53D00015P1 or equivalent). After replacement, clear the fault code using Kobelco diagnostic software or by disconnecting the battery negative terminal for 30 seconds. Run the engine to operating temperature and verify Code 1-2 does not return.
